When I select Zoom, 2 Display Mode buttons show up in EOS Utility. One is a Camera button which switches to a quality suited to focusing while viewing the camera's LCD monitor. The other is a Computer button which switches to a quality suited to focusing while viewing on the computer.
When I click either of these 2 buttons, nothing happens. Is there more I need to do to make the buttons work. I do a lot of macro photography and want to get the best focus possible. My Tamron 70-300 lens is always set to Auto-Focus, but I adjust focus manually in EOS Utility.
I'm using EOS Utility 2.14.10b in Vista Home Premium & WIN7.
